Where the plaintiffs brought an action for public nuisance in respect of a wind turbine, that action must be dismissed because of the plaintiffs’ failure to allege a public right and “special” damages. “In 2016, WED Portsmouth One, LLC (WED), pursuant to an agreement with the City of Portsmouth (City), installed a wind turbine at Portsmouth Secondary School in…
